

/* Start:/bitrix/templates/academycrafts/components/bitrix/news/graduate/bitrix/news.list/.default/style.css?17508379141139*/
.master-class-promo {
	margin-bottom: 40px;
}

.master-class-banner {
	width: 100%;
	margin-bottom: 20px;
}

.entry .master-class-pay {
	margin: 16px 0;
}

.partners {
	display: grid;
	grid-template-columns: repeat(6, 1fr);
	gap: 40px;
}

.partners__item {
	/* border: 1px solid #000; */
}

.partners__img {
	width: 100%;
	height: 100%;

	object-fit: contain;
}

.entry-content .preview-text {
	overflow: hidden;
	height: 130px;
	margin-bottom: 30px;
}

.entry-content .more-link {
	cursor: pointer;
}

.entry-content .preview-text.opened {
	height: unset;
}
.preview-text.descriptio_ms p{
	margin-bottom: 10px;
}
.preview-text.descriptio_ms ul,
.preview-text.descriptio_ms ol{
	    padding-left: 25px;
}
.button.bpay.master-class-pay{
	    text-align: center;
}

.sect-block{
	width: 100%;
	margin-bottom: 40px;
}

.sect-block__title{margin-bottom: 20px;}

.sect-block__list{
	display: flex;
	flex-wrap: wrap;
}

@media (max-width: 960px) {
	.partners {
		grid-template-columns: repeat(4, 1fr);
	}
	#content p {
    text-align: left;
}
}

@media (max-width: 576px) {
	.partners {
		grid-template-columns: repeat(2, 1fr);
		gap: 20px;
	}
}
/* End */
/* /bitrix/templates/academycrafts/components/bitrix/news/graduate/bitrix/news.list/.default/style.css?17508379141139 */
